### sec.73 Declaration of candidate GOC associate as GOC
This section applies if a regulation under section 54 (Transfer of assets, liabilities etc. to government entity to become GOC or GOC subsidiary) makes provision for the transfer of assets and liabilities from a candidate GOC to its associate.
The Governor in Council may, by regulation, declare that the associate is a GOC if satisfied that—
any corporatisation charter of the candidate GOC has been sufficiently implemented or the candidate GOC would, apart from the regulation under section 54 , be otherwise ready to become a GOC; and
the associate complies with, or on becoming a GOC will comply with, section 75 .
s 73 prev s 73 om 2007 No. 10 s 62 sch
pres s 73 ins 1994 No. 31 s 29
amd 1998 No. 21 s 14 ; 2007 No. 10 s 26
